Metal stamping is a metalworking process used to form various parts and products from sheet metal. It accommodates a wide range of materials, including aluminum.

Aluminum's characteristics make it an excellent choice for stamping operations, primarily because of its strength and workability. Components made from stamped aluminum are utilized across nearly all industries, including automotive, electronics, marine, and medical sectors. Commonly Used Aluminum Alloys in Stamping Processes

In stamping operations, pure aluminum is often blended with other metals to enhance certain properties, thereby improving the performance of the final product. Common alloying elements include copper, iron, magnesium, manganese, silicon, and zinc. Each alloy is assigned a unique four-digit code, with the first digit indicating the primary alloying element. For instance:

  • 1xxx is designated for 99% pure aluminum with no alloying elements
  • 2xxx is for copper-alloyed aluminum
  • 3xxx is for manganese-alloyed aluminum
  • 4xxx is for silicon-alloyed aluminum
  • 5xxx is for magnesium-alloyed aluminum
  • 6xxx combines magnesium and silicon
  • 7xxx is for aluminum alloys containing zinc
  • 8xxx represents aluminum alloys with other elements

The four-digit number may have an additional letter at the end, reflecting the alloy's temper designation. For example, fabricated is noted as F, annealed as O, strain-hardened as H, solution heat-treated as W, and heat-treated (not applicable to F, O, or H) as T.

  • 1050: This grade consists of commercially pure aluminum, showcasing high ductility and malleability. It's particularly suitable for intricate parts or products, such as decorative elements or flatware.
  • 3003: An aluminum-manganese alloy that provides superior strength compared to pure aluminum. It also exhibits good corrosion resistance and workability, making it a popular choice for kitchen equipment, cooking instruments, and chemical handling applications.
  • 5052: This aluminum-magnesium alloy is known for its strength surpassing other common non-heat-treatable variations. It offers excellent fatigue resistance, high corrosion resistance, and outstanding workability. Typical applications include aircraft components, heavy-duty cookware, and appliances.
  • 6061: A heat-treatable aluminum alloy that is versatile due to its advantageous mechanical and chemical attributes, such as corrosion resistance and excellent formability. It is widely used for structural parts, including automobile frames and bodies.

Key Properties of Aluminum Alloys

The properties of aluminum alloys may vary based on their specific composition. However, several traits are common among this group of materials, including:

  • High strength-to-weight ratio
  • Flexibility and malleability
  • Good electrical and thermal conductivity
  • Resilience against corrosion
  • Resistance to low temperatures
  • Attractive smooth and shiny finish requiring minimal maintenance
